SSL证书无效的原因及解决方法
超过十余年行业经验,技术领先,服务至上的经营模式,全靠网络和口碑获得客户,为自己降低成本,也就是为客户降低成本。到目前业务范围包括了:成都网站设计、成都网站制作,成都网站推广,成都网站优化,整体网络托管,重庆小程序开发,微信开发,重庆App定制开发,同时也可以让客户的网站和网络营销和我们一样获得订单和生意!
在网络通信中,安全套接字层(Secure Sockets Layer,简称SSL)证书是用于保护网站和用户之间数据传输安全的重要手段,在某些情况下,SSL证书可能会变得无效,导致网站无法正常为用户提供安全的访问体验,本文将探讨SSL证书无效的原因以及相应的解决方法。
1. 证书过期
SSL证书通常有一定的有效期,一旦超过这个期限,证书就会自动失效,这是因为证书颁发机构(Certificate Authority,简称CA)只在一段时间内对证书进行担保。
解决方法:
定期检查SSL证书的有效期,并在到期前及时续订。
设置自动更新机制,确保在证书即将到期时自动续订。
2. 域名不匹配
如果SSL证书中的域名与实际使用的域名不一致,那么证书将被视为无效,这可能是因为购买了错误的证书,或者在配置过程中出现了错误。
解决方法:
确保购买的SSL证书与实际使用的域名一致。
在配置SSL证书时,仔细检查域名是否正确。
3. 错误的证书配置
SSL证书需要正确配置才能发挥作用,如果配置不正确,例如密钥和证书不匹配,或者配置参数错误,都可能导致证书无效。
解决方法:
仔细阅读证书颁发机构提供的配置指南,确保正确配置。
如果不熟悉配置过程,可以寻求专业人士的帮助。
4. 不受信任的证书颁发机构
如果SSL证书是由一个不受信任的证书颁发机构签发的,那么大多数浏览器都会显示证书无效的警告,这是因为浏览器只信任预先安装在系统中的受信任根证书颁发机构列表中的CA。
解决方法:
选择一个受信任的证书颁发机构来购买和签发SSL证书。
定期查看受信任的CA列表,以确保所选的CA仍然受到浏览器的信任。
5. 服务器时间设置错误
如果服务器的时间设置不正确,可能会导致SSL证书无效,这是因为SSL证书的有效性依赖于服务器和客户端之间的时间同步。
解决方法:
确保服务器的时间设置正确,并与标准时间源保持同步。
6. 中间件或代理配置问题
在使用中间件或代理服务器时,如果没有正确配置SSL证书,也可能导致证书无效。
解决方法:
仔细阅读中间件或代理服务器的文档,了解如何正确配置SSL证书。
如果需要,可以寻求相关软件的技术支持。
7. 浏览器兼容性问题
某些较旧的浏览器可能不支持较新的SSL/TLS协议版本,导致在这些浏览器上无法正常使用SSL证书。
解决方法:
考虑使用支持较新SSL/TLS协议版本的浏览器。
如果需要支持较旧的浏览器,可以考虑使用兼容多个协议版本的SSL证书。
相关问答FAQs
Q1: 如何检查SSL证书是否有效?
A1: 可以通过以下方法检查SSL证书是否有效:
访问网站的HTTPS版本,查看浏览器地址栏中的锁图标,如果锁图标闭合且显示为绿色,表示SSL证书有效。
使用在线SSL检查工具,如SSL Labs的SSL Server Test,输入网站的域名进行检查,工具会提供关于SSL证书有效性和配置的信息。
Q2: 如何解决SSL证书链不完整的问题?
A2: SSL证书链不完整通常是因为缺少了中间证书,要解决这个问题,可以采取以下步骤:
从证书颁发机构获取完整的证书链。
将完整的证书链上传到服务器,并确保服务器配置文件中包含了所有必要的证书。
重启服务器以使更改生效。
新闻标题:ssl证书无效是怎么回事
链接分享:http://www.mswzjz.cn/qtweb/news0/283850.html
攀枝花网站建设、攀枝花网站运维推广公司-贝锐智能,是专注品牌与效果的网络营销公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 贝锐智能